What is the better deal?

I am looking at two SH's, hoping to buy one in a week. One is a 2002 with 15,000 miles and the asking price is $5300. The other is a 1998 with 5,000 miles and the asking price is $4400. They both have Jardine high pipes on and they are both red. What is the better value/buy?

The one that is in better shape.

No offense to the sellers (if they're members here on SHF), but a NEW Superhawk (granted, 2003-2004 model, but still NEW) can be had for less than $6000. If you're willing to pay $5300, then what's a few hundred more for one with a warranty and is brand new?

Yeah, I agree with the new thing, of course then it is bone stock and you'll have to spend bucks from there....on the 98' for $4400 if it is super clean, and has any other mods....you might be able to talk them down some....I bought my 99' back in Nov with 5060 miles and several mods for $3100...it was super clean, garage kept etc.....not that you will find deals like that all the time....compare the bike to ones being sold on Ebay that are similar....
that's my .02 worth.....good luck...
